An USB-stick/dongle works on one ESX system but on two other ESX systems not

An USB-stick (with a led) is used as a dongle with a license key.
When I insert the usb stick into one ESX server, the led lights up and the USB stick is accessible.
When I insert the usb drive into one of the other two ESX servers, the LED does not light up and the USB drive is not accessible.
We use ESXi 7.0.3
Must I configure an ESX server before it accept a USB-stick?

Ensure the USB Arbitrator service is running on the ESXi hosts where the USB stick is not recognized. This service is essential for managing USB passthrough to VMs. You can check the status of this service and restart it if necessary through the ESXi Shell or SSH by using commands like /etc/init.d/usbarbitrator status and /etc/init.d/usbarbitrator restart.
